We have handled many dramatic V-J Day newspapers through the years but few have been as dramatic and displayable as this one.
This "Special Edition", as noted in the upper corners, has a bold, two line head taking the entire top half of the front page proclaiming: "JAPANESE SURRENDER" using type which is 4 inches tall. There is also a 2 line, 5 column subhead: "Truman Announces Japs Accept Terms of Peace".
The front page photo is headed: "We Remembered" and across the photo: "Remember Pearl Harbor ! "
Bold banner head on page 2 reads: "Truman Announces End of Hostilities". There are also maps and related photos throughout, plus several reports chronicling the war in the Pacific Theater.
Complete in 8 pages and in very nice condition. An ideal display newspaper.
